Decision No. 439 of 2022: Approval of Bonus Payment to NOC Transition Committee
The Prime Minister authorized the National Oil Corporation to pay a two-month salary bonus to members of a handover committee established under earlier Decision No. 315 of 2022. This compensation is linked to the NOC board reconstitution under Decision No. 642 of 2022. The decision took effect on 27 September 2022.
This decision reflects ongoing governance transitions within the NOC, Libya's critical hydrocarbon gatekeeper. While the bonus payment itself is an internal administrative matter, it signals continued leadership changes at the NOC following the March 2021 GNU formation. Foreign operators and service companies should track whether this transition committee's work affects contract approvals, payment processing, or operational coordination. Governance instability at the NOC historically correlates with delayed payments and slower decision-making on PSAs and technical service agreements.
